I am looking to have a built in wardrobe installed but having it where I want would mean blocking the loft hatch.
Are there any risks to not having access to the loft?

Best Answer
I think it's unwise to block access. There's a few reasons I can come up with, just off the top of my head.
You can have a closet unit designed that allows access with a bit of disassembly.
If you don't want to go that route, a different hatch could be made, but there's carpentry and cost associated with that.
